Re: Can I set ringtones for my contacts in the Blackberry Storm?
EVO_Unlimited
Contributor - Level 2

From the main screen, portrait view. Click the little speaker in the upper left corner, like you normally would change the sound profile, at the bottom, you should see the option to create custom sound profiles.

 

Go there, name the profile what you want, I named mine "The Vibration"  Set all the volumes to silent and turn vibration on for all message forms and calls.

 

Save, then turn that profile on, (active) and go in to your custom contact ringer settings. You already know how to get here because you already put custom rcontact ringers on. Change the volume settings in the contacts ringer options to "Current Profile"

 

Now, when you have your custom profile active "The Vibration" all sounds, even the custom contacts ones will vibrate instead of noise.

 

Now, go and create a new custom sound profile for loud ringer sound. I named this one "The Loud One" lol

 

Set all volumes to medium or high, whatever you like, and if you choose you can leave vibration on or off. Save this profile.

 

Now, when you have the noisy profile active, all custom contact ringers will be noisy, and when the vibrating one is active, they will be silenced.
